A lead is a person or company that has expressed interest in a business’s service or products, and a lead feeder helps to manage and track these potential consumers as they move through the sales process.
There are numerous kinds of lead feeders, including software-based systems and more manual approaches. Software-based lead feeders are usually utilized by larger companies and can be incorporated with other sales and marketing tools, such as consumer relationship management (CRM) systems and e-mail marketing platforms. These systems enable a business to automatically capture and keep leads from a variety of sources, including web types, social media, and email lists.

It’s not only you; whenever I throw a concept of using Leadfeeder to identify site visitors, I face this question– How does Leadfeeder understand who is checking out the site?
This may at first seem like magic, however it is nothing more than a smart mix of website analytics, tracking cookies, and artificial intelligence.
Prior to going ahead, I want initially to clarify that Leadfeeder doesn’t exactly recognize “unknown” people who visited your website; it determines the business that visit your website. Based upon that, it supplies you with the contact information of essential individuals related to the business.
Now, the right question would be– How does Leadfeeder identify the companies visiting your site?

Leadfeeder is a business that offers a list building tool for services. The company’s main item is a lead capture and management system that helps businesses to recognize and track potential customers who visit their site.

Utilizing Leadfeeder, businesses can see which companies are visiting their site, what pages they are visiting, and how they found the site. This details can help services to comprehend which marketing efforts are most effective and to target their sales efforts more effectively.
In addition to its lead capture and management tool, Leadfeeder likewise offers integrations with other sales and marketing tools, such as client relationship management (CRM) systems and email marketing platforms. This permits businesses to easily transfer and track leads as they move through the sales procedure.
Overall, Leadfeeder intends to assist organizations generate more competent leads and improve their sales and marketing efforts.
Another amazing function that I enjoy about Leadfeeder is its automated lead scoring. It immediately places the most popular and the most pertinent leads on top so that you do not miss out on the chance to convert them.
Leadfeeder ratings the leads based on the variety of sees, pages saw, bounces, and last check out date. It ratings leads out of 10– the higher a lead ratings, the higher it ranks.

Another benefit of lead feeders is that they can help companies to section and organize their leads based on different criteria. This can consist of elements such as market, company size, location, and other attributes. By organizing leads in this way, companies can customize their sales and marketing efforts better and target the right leads with the best message.
Lead feeders can also assist organizations to track the development of their leads through the sales process. By offering a clear view of where each lead remains in the procedure, businesses can ensure that they are acting on leads in a prompt manner and not letting any opportunities slip through the cracks.
